ROMA Tang Soo Do, established in 2023, offers traditional Korean martial arts training for children (ages 6+), teens, and adults. Our curriculum focuses on developing strong foundational skills, discipline, respect, and self-confidence. Students learn Tang Soo Do techniques, forms, and self-defense, while also gaining physical fitness and mental focus. Marc Oster

4th Degree Black Belt Instructor

Mr. Oster Began his formal martial arts training in 1973. In 1974, he joined the Western Michigan University Karate club and became a member of the United States Korean Karate Association. Starting as an assistant instructor in the WMU Physical Education Department, Mr. Oster went on to teach his own PE classes in Tang Soo Do Karate. He earned his 1st Degree Black Belt in 1976. his 2nd Degree in 1978, and in 1982 his 3rd Degree. Mr. Oster moved to the Chicago area and while working on his doctorate degree in Psychology he began a Tang Soo Do club. Mr. Oster is a Certified Instructor and a Certified International Judge with the WTSDA. In 2025 he was promoted to 4th Degree Black Belt. In 2025 his martial arts involvement spanned 52 years.

 

Outside of martial arts, Dr. Oster is a licensed Clinical Psychologist with a part-time private practice. He resides in Bloomingdale, Illinois, with his wife, Pamela Russell.

Pamela Russell

4th Degree Black Belt Master

Master Russell began her formal martial arts training in 1987 in Tang Soo Do and Hapkido. Over the last 38 years she has trained with various Master Instructors in the World Tang Soo Do Association (WTSDA). Master Russell earned her 1st degree Black Belt in Tang Soo Do in 2006, her 2nd Degree in 2008, her 3rd degree in 2012 and her 4th Degree in 2020. He also earned her 1st Degree In Hapkido in 2006 and her 2nd Degree in 2011. Master Russell became an Assistant Instructor in 2000 and is now a Certified Master Instructor and a Certified Internal Judge with WTSDA. She has also been a visiting martial arts instructor at WTSDA schools across the United States and Central America.

Outside of martial arts, master Russell has a strong background in education and technology. She worked as a Teacher’s Assistant in the Villa Park School District 45 while earning her Bachelor of Science in Education from Elmhurst College. She later received an MBA in Information Systems from Roosevelt University. Currently, she is a Senior Director of Managed Services at True Group, Inc.

Master Russell resides in Bloomingdale, Illinois, with her husband, Dr. Marc Oster
